** Open spaces
After each day's planned program, we'll split into groups to talk further. Bring a topic you'd like to discuss or find a group that's mulling over something that interests you. You'll have time to attend several breakout sessions each afternoon, so feel free to wander around.

After the morning program on both Monday and Tuesday, we'll host a series of quick talks called Ignites. This is where you fit in. You'll hop on stage, we'll start your auto-advancing slides, and you'll have five minutes to provoke thoughts. Then you're done!
Please send your slides by 23:59 PT on Thursday, October 31 so that we can prepare the sessions. We'll do our best to figure out your preferred slide format, but PDF or OpenOffice are preferred. Take a look at the preliminary Ignite schedule below and let us know if you have any concerns.
